Make: Weatherby

Model: Mark XXII (KTG Japan)

Serial Number: J-30266

Year of Manufacture: 1967-1971

Caliber: .22 Long Rifle

Action Type: Magazine Fed Semi-Automatic and Single-Shot Rifle with Trigger Pull Adjustment Screw

Markings: The left side of the barrel is marked “.22 L.R / CALIBER”. The right side of the barrel is marked “MADE IN JAPAN”. The left side of the receiver is marked “MARKXXII” over a US patent declaration and “Weatherby” in a cursive script. The right side of the receiver is marked with the serial number, “J-30266”.

Barrel Length: 24”

Sights/Optics: The front sight is a beaded blade dovetailed into a serrated ramped base that is fixed to the barrel. The rear sight is a u-notch with two additional hinged u-notch leafs that are marked for “50” and “100” yards integral to a base that is dovetailed into the barrel. The receiver is grooved for optic rings (none included).

Stock Configuration and Condition: The stock is high gloss checkered wood with a rosewood capped forend, a capped pistol grip with a white diamond inlay, a Monte Carlo comb with a cheek piece, and a brown rubber press checkered Weatherby buttpad with a black spacer. There are sling studs on the belly of the buttstock and the underside of the forend. There are light handling marks, but otherwise the stock is free of any notable wera or damage. There are no chips or cracks. The LOP measures 13 3/4” from the front of the trigger to the rear of the buttpad, which shows little wear, and the rubber is still supple. Overall, the stock rates in Fine-plus condition.

Type of Finish: Blue

Finish Originality: The barrel is factory refinished

Bore Condition: The bore is bright and the rifling is sharp. There is no erosion.

Overall Condition: This gun retains about 98% of its current metal finish. The receiver has a few light nicks and scuffs along the top. The screw heads are sharp. The markings are clear. Overall, this rifle rates in Fine-plus condition.

Our Assessment: What a nice .22 bolt action rifle! Everyone needs a .22, they are loads of fun, great for training and field use, or filling the pot. This one is just exceptionally nice. Beautifully blued and wood finished, the Mark XXII is a true connoisseur’s rifle. The trigger features the rare trigger pull adjustment screw that was offered only by Beretta when they were manufacturing this rifle and KTG Japan—the maker of this example. This rifle was well-loved and well cared for with the previous owner having sent the rifle back to the factory to have the barrel re-blued.
